University of California, Santa Barbara SAT Scores, ACT Scores, Acceptance Rate, and Admissions Requirements
UCSB is test-free, so a higher SAT or ACT score will not boost your admission odds here. With a 4.30 average entering GPA and a 33% acceptance rate, your target is a transcript with standout rigor and grades, plus essays and activities that make your interests specific.

University of California, Santa Barbara facts and stats
University of California, Santa Barbara enrolls about 23,181 undergraduates in a suburban campus setting. UCSB has a 93% freshman retention rate, well above the national average of roughly 70%, and an 83% six-year graduation rate. The student-to-faculty ratio is 17:1. UCSB is test-free for admissions.

What you'll actually pay
UCSB’s in-state tuition is $14,436, while out-of-state tuition is $48,636. About 46% of students receive aid, and the average merit award is $12,372, creating a scholarship opportunity for nonresidents. Submit the FAFSA by the April 2 priority deadline.

For out-of-state students, UCSB tuition is $48,636, while in-state tuition is $14,436; room and board adds $19,623. About 46% of students receive aid, with an average aid package of $32,746. Merit aid averages $12,372, and the Kevin Laverty Award for Excellence in Comparative Politics lists a 3.00+ GPA threshold for a $2,300 award. Graduates leave with average debt of $17,286.
